Readability and Commercial Use

While Retro Painter has a distinct character, it remains highly readable, which is crucial for product labels, signage, and printed materials. I often use it for short phrases, names, and titles because its bold display style ensures clarity even at smaller sizes. However, I recommend testing the font in mockups and previews to ensure it looks good in your intended context.

For small stickers or product tags, I suggest using larger text sizes to maintain legibility. If you're working with cutting machines like Cricut or Silhouette, be sure to test the font’s performance with your specific machine settings. Some fonts can cause issues with alignment or spacing, so it’s always wise to double-check before finalizing a design.

Font Pairing Ideas

Pairing Retro Painter with complementary fonts can elevate your designs even further. For instance, pairing it with a clean sans serif font like Montserrat or Lato creates a nice contrast that balances the retro feel with modern simplicity. Alternatively, combining it with a handwritten script font like Great Vibes adds a layer of warmth and personality.

If you're designing logos or branding elements, consider pairing Retro Painter with a simple serif font for a classic look. This combination works well for packaging design, web design, and social media graphics, helping to establish a strong brand identity.
